Abstract:In response to the challenges faced by third-party inspection agencies during on-site photovoltaic testing, such as device diversity, high data storage costs, low processing efficiency, and data synchronization issues, this paper proposes a standardized module detection system for photovoltaic power stations based on the internet of things and cloud platforms. The aim is to enhance inspection efficiency, reduce costs, and improve data interconnectivity. By deploying standardized detection modules that include various sensors and data collectors, and utilizing network protocols for time synchronization, all measurements are ensured to occur within the same reference framework. Concurrently, a data acquisition and management system built upon cloud computing technology is developed to achieve cloud-based data storage, sharing, and collaboration with excellent scalability. Research findings indicate that the proposed detection system can effectively address existing problems encountered during inspection processes. Furthermore, it significantly lowers equipment deployment expenses, saving considerable manpower and material resources. Suitable for third-party inspectors conducting on-site photovoltaic station assessments, it holds broad application prospects.
